SMALL THINGS LIKE THESE

Tuesday 25 November | 10.30am

It is a small story set in small town, pivoting on a small act of grace…but that is how big wrongs are addressed, with small things like these’ – Sight and Sound Taking place at Christmas in 1985, devoted father and coal merchant Bill Furlong grapples with his town’s complicity in the mistreatment of local women housed in a Magdalene Laundry and discovers shocking truths of his own. Adapted from the Booker Prize nominated novel by Claire Keegan, the film stars Cillian Murphy, Eileen Walsh and Emily Watson.

INTO Film Festival is a free, annual, UK-wide celebration of film and education for 5-19 year olds, the INTO Film Festival takes place throughout November with free film screenings in cinemas and arts venues across the country.
